Abstract

This paper studied the purifying efficiency of Alternanthera Philoxeroides and the activity of CAT,MDA contents in nutrition solution containing Zn 2+ through static test of laboratory experiment.The results showed that Alternanthera Philoxeroides had high purification ability in Zn 2+ polluted water.Accumulation of Zn i n roots and stems is higher than that i n leaves.With the rise of contents of Zn 2+ the activity of CAT in leaves ascended,while MDA contents descended.
